Introducing the Google Analytics Sample Dataset for BigQuery

The Google Analytics integration with Google BigQuery gives analysts the opportunity to glean new business insights by accessing session and hit level data and combining it with separate data sets. Organizations and developers can analyze unsampled analytics data in seconds through BigQuery, a web service that lets developers and businesses conduct interactive analysis of big data sets and tap into powerful data analytics.

To help you learn or teach practical experience with analyzing analytics data in BigQuery, we are pleased to announce the availability of a Google Analytics sample dataset. This is accessible directly through the BigQuery interface. The dataset includes data from the Google Merchandise Store, an Ecommerce site that sells Google branded merchandise. The typical Google Analytics data you would expect to see such as AdWords, Goals and Enhanced Ecommerce data can be queried. You can see the fields part of the export schema that you can query here.

Self-Learning 
You can use the sample dataset to learn how granular information can be extracted from analytics data in BigQuery. We’ve created this guide to help you create queries to find answers to the following for the Google Merchandise Store:
  • What is the average number of transactions per purchaser?
  • What is the percentage of stock sold per product?
  • What is the average bounce rate per marketing channel segmented by purchasers?
  • What are the products purchased by customers who previously purchased a particular product?
  • What is the average number of user interactions before a purchase?

Education Programs
If you’re an educator trying to teach others to use BigQuery, then we encourage you to use the sample dataset as a tool. You can use it to create task based assessments and other learning materials for your students. We’ve started to do just that by integrating it into our education courses.

The Analytics Academy provides an introduction to BigQuery in their Getting Started with Google Analytics 360 course. The Data Insights course by the Google Cloud team provides an in-depth look at BigQuery with practical exercises.

Is Optimize set up correctly on your site? Let us double-check for you.

Google Optimize helps businesses determine which website experiences work best for their customers. With easy-to-use A/B testing capabilities, marketers can use Optimize to create and launch a test in minutes — and manage the entire process on their own.

A/B testing with tools like Optimize drives results. In a recent survey, 72% of marketers found A/B testing to be a highly valuable method for improving conversion rates.

But we’ve heard from businesses that while testing in Optimize is easy, setting it up could be easier. 

Good news: We’re introducing a new feature that helps make sure Optimize is set up and working the way it’s supposed to.

Let Optimize double-check your code 


With Installation Diagnostics, Optimize will automatically alert and advise you on potential issues with your Optimize code each time you create a test. At a glance, you’ll see if your Optimize setup is correct and if you’re ready to run a test.

Let’s say you create a new page on your site but forget to add the Optimize code. Later, when you are creating a test for that page, Optimize will tell you that the necessary code isn’t installed. You’ll have the opportunity to fix the issue and then launch your test. Moving forward, you can be confident that your test results won’t be disrupted by an incorrect setup.

Optimize will alert you about other issues too - including if Google Analytics code isn’t installed on a page, or if an old version of Analytics code is installed. Then you can make changes to ensure you’ll be able to measure the performance of your experiment. Learn more.
